The first Netflix Houses are ready to open

In the Netflix Houses, space will evolve with the content, as a mobile device between architecture, food design, and entertainment. The first three have just been announced.

Netflix House

Netflix has announced that this fall it will open the first two permanent Netflix Houses: one in Philadelphia, inside the King of Prussia Mall, and the other in Texas, at the Galleria Dallas. Both spaces are conceived as ever-changing sets—true narrative and cinematic environments—hosting pop-up installations, scenographies, and immersive backdrops inspired by some of the platform’s most popular shows, from Stranger Things, Squid Game, WednesdayBig Mouth to Bridgerton and Knives out, to name a few. 


The concept behind the entire project is to offer a wide range of tailor-made interactive attractions—such as Escape the Dark (Stranger Things) and Survive the Trials (Squid Game) in Dallas, or the VR experience One Piece – Quest for the Devil Fruit in Philadelphia—where the Netflix universe extends into the physical world through the transformation of mall interiors.

The project, which will feature free admission tickets, goes beyond scenography alone. Netflix Bites, themed dining areas, will serve menus dedicated to the platform’s most beloved characters and stories, complementing the in-house shops where visitors will find exclusive merchandise and collectible items.

The format is already set to expand, with a third chapter planned for 2027 at the BLVD shopping center in Las Vegas, next to the MGM Grand. It is confirmation of Netflix’s broader strategy: bringing its stories out of the small screen and into the city, ensuring continuity of content in real and permanent spaces, reinforced by large-scale marketing and entertainment operations.
